3 Reasons You Have an Itchy Scalp

A woman scratching her head

An itchy scalp can be both annoying and embarrassing. Additionally, an itchy scalp can also lead problems like patches and bumps on the head and even hair loss if the scratching is too aggressive. To get rid of the problem, you need to know its cause.

Here are some common reasons behind an itchy scalp:

1. Dandruff

Dandruff causes the skin on the scalp to flake. It may be caused due to an oily scalp, not enough shampooing, or scalp infection with yeast organisms.

The easiest way to get rid of dandruff is to buy a shampoo that contains zinc pyrithione, as that controls the spread of yeast. If the problem persists, then you may have to speak to a doctor online to get a prescription, or even get scalp treatments.

2. Head Lice

Head lice are highly contagious in close proximities. If you mistakenly joined heads with someone with hair lice, you’ll likely get them In some cases, head lice also attach themselves on hair accessories and clothes. Lice are bugs that feed on the tiny amounts of blood in your scalp, leave eggs, and attach themselves to your hair strands.

Thankfully, there are plenty of over the counter shampoos that can treat this condition. Invest in a shampoo with insecticidespermethrin and then follow the instructions. Applying olive oil, coconut oil, and tea tree oil may help too.

3. Psoriasis

Psoriasis is appears chronic skin condition that appears as red and scaly patches. It is really itchy and scratching it can cause it to spread and grow.

Psoriasis can’t be treated but it can be managed by shampoos that contain coal tar and salicylic acid. If not, then you would need to find a doctor online and ask for help, for which he may suggest any form of lotions, sprays, foams, or other treatments.
